How the Algorithm Works
The Stringify generator uses a greedy radial search algorithm to convert raster images into thread patterns:
- Image Analysis: The uploaded photo is scaled to 500×500 pixels, converted to grayscale, and cropped to a circular region.
- Nail Placement: Nails are positioned uniformly around the circle's perimeter at equal angular intervals.
- Chord Evaluation: Starting from Nail 0, the algorithm simulates a line to every other nail and calculates the average pixel darkness along each path using Bresenham's line algorithm.
- Greedy Selection: The line crossing the darkest pixels is selected and drawn. The darkness of those pixels is reduced (subtracted) from the working buffer.
- Iteration: The process repeats from the new nail position for thousands of steps, building up the full image.
Materials Guide for Physical String Art
To build a physical string art piece from a Stringify pattern, you need:
- Board: 50cm or 60cm diameter circular birch plywood or MDF, 12–18mm thick. Paint matte white or black for contrast.
- Nails: 1.25"–1.5" wire nails with small heads (brad nails/panel pins). Use 240–360 nails depending on desired resolution.
- Thread: 100% polyester sewing thread (size 40 or 50) for portraits. Cotton crochet thread (size 8 or 10) for bold geometric patterns. A typical portrait uses 1,500m–3,000m of thread.
- Template: Print the nail layout template PDF at 1:1 scale, tape it to the board, hammer nails at each marked point, then remove the paper.

- What image types work best?
- High-contrast photos with clear features work best — portraits, animals, logos, and landmarks.
- What board size should I use?
- 50cm or 60cm diameter boards are ideal for most projects. Use birch plywood or MDF painted matte.
- How many nails do I need?
- Typically 240–360 nails for portraits. Higher density yields finer detail but takes longer to wind.
